      Clear Minds don't stack, or at least I don't think they do. Nylia is a 30 WHM/15 BLM, she has both clear mind abilities. Clear Mind is only listed once under job traits and she doesn't seem to regain MP any faster now than before she got 15 BLM sub.

      The perk of having Clear Mind on both WHM and BLM though is for when you are leveling up your subjob. A 20 WHM/10 BLM will have clear mind from being a WHM and a 15 BLM/7 WHM will have clear mind from being a BLM. It makes a big difference.

      Other abilities that don't stack are Def Bonuses from Warrior and Paladin. I was disappointed when I discovered this. I had finally made it to 20 PLD/10 WAR and was hoping for the warrior def bonus to kick in... nothing. Physical Defense Up is listed once under Job Traits, there was no addition bonus for having it twice. I will get an addition bonus to def at 30 from Paladin but thats because its physical def up II.

          Summoners get a better version of clear mind at level 30, I'd guess.

          Clear Mind, at least the version I got at a WHM at level 20, increases MP recovery by 3 each tick. In other words when I first get mana back I get 15, then 16, then 17, etc, instead of the 12, 13, 14 as would normally be the case.

          Maybe the one SMN get at 30 is +6 or something.

                        Originally posted by LeFaye
                        Can someone explain the difference between teleport for WHM and warp on BLM ?
                        Teleport for WHM allows the WHM and/or party to teleport to whichever crag location that teleport spell is for. In contrast, warp for BLM takes the target player to his/her home point location. Keep in mind though that BLM at higher levels will get escape which allows the BLM and/or party to warp everyone out of the current dungeon he/she/they are in.
